Water Chemistry Stability: In biology, dilution is the service to contamination. Bigger bodies of water dilute fish waste (ammonia, nitrite, nitrate) a lot more efficiently than small bowls or nano tanks. A spike in waste can be deadly in a 5-gallon tank, whereas a 55-gallon tank can absorb minor changes with ease.Swimming Room: Different fish have various activity levels. Active swimmers like Danios need horizontal swimming space, while deep-bodied angelfish require vertical clearance.Territorial Boundaries: Overcrowding causes aggression. Knowing the exact gallon capacity assists aquarists identify the "stocking limitation" of the tank.How to Calculate Fish Tank VolumeWhile the majority of industrial tanks are offered labeled with their small size (e.g., a "20-gallon long" or a "55-gallon standard"), aquarists often experience custom tanks, ponds, or second-hand glass boxes where the volume is a secret. In addition, determining the real water volume is different from determining the total capacity of the glass box. Substrate, driftwood, rocks, and the space at the top of the water surface area all lower the true quantity of water in the system.The Standard Rectangular Tank FormulaFor a standard rectangle-shaped aquarium, the formula to discover the volume in cubic inches is:₤ ₤ \ text Length \ times \ text Width \ times \ text Height = \ text Cubic Inches ₤ ₤To convert cubic inches into gallons (US), divide the outcome by 231. To transform to liters, divide by 61.024.₤ ₤ \ text Volume (Gallons) = \ frac \ text Length \ times \ text Width \ times \ text Height (in inches) 231 ₤ ₤Example Calculation:Imagine a tank measuring 36 inches long, 18 inches large, and 16 inches high.₤ 36 \ times 18 \ times 16 = 10,368 \ text cubic inches ₤₤ 10,368 \ div 231 = 44.88 \ text gallons ₤Common Aquarium Dimensions and Calculated CapacitiesTo save time, aquarists often describe standardized charts. Below is a reference table describing basic aquarium sizes, their normal glass measurements, and their calculated water capacities.Tank Size CategoryLength (in)Width (in)Height (in)Calculated Volume (US Gallons)Nano Cube101010~ 4.3 GallonsBasic 10-Gal20101210.3 GallonsStandard 20-Gal High24121619.9 GallonsStandard 20-Gal Long30121218.7 GallonsStandard 29-Gal30121828.1 GallonsStandard 40-Gal Breeder36181644.8 GallonsStandard 55-Gal48132155.0 GallonsRequirement 75-Gal48182176.2 GallonsStandard 90-Gal48182487.1 GallonsNote: Actual water volume will be roughly 10% to 15% lower than these numbers once substrate, decorations, and a small top gap are factored in.Shape Matters: Why Length Beats HeightWhen utilizing an aquarium size calculator, two tanks may yield the specific same gallon capability, but behave completely in a different way in practice. Shape dictates use.1. Horizontal vs. Vertical SpaceLong Tanks: Offer a higher footprint (area at the water-air interface). This enables better oxygen exchange and offers territorial fish more horizontal swimming lanes.Tall/Hexagon Tanks: Look striking Calculate Litres In Fish Tank a room, however offer really little swimming area. Lots of fish swim back and forth instead of up and down. Furthermore, tall tanks are harder to clean and light efficiently because the water depth blocks the penetration of aquarium LED lights.2. Area to Volume RatioGas exchange (oxygen getting in the water and co2 leaving) takes place primarily at the surface. A shallow, wide tank has a high surface-to-volume ratio, making it healthier for fish stocking.A deep, narrow tower tank has a low surface-to-volume ratio, which may require mechanical air pumps and airstones to keep oxygen levels steady.How to Calculate Stocking Limits Using Tank SizeOnce the calculator identifies the tank's precise volume, the next step is figuring out the number of fish can conveniently live inside. An outdated guideline in the aquarium pastime is the "One Inch of Fish Per Gallon" guideline. Modern aquarists commonly decline this rule due to the fact that it is alarmingly oversimplified. A 6-inch Oscar fish produces significantly more biological waste-- and requires a much bigger turning radius-- than six 1-inch Neon Tetras, even though both equal "6 inches of fish."Rather, a reliable equipping calculation takes into account numerous crucial variables:Adult Size, Not Juvenile Size: Always compute equipping based upon how big the Fish Stock Calculator will be when totally grown, not how big they look at the family pet store.Filtration Capacity: A high-end container filter can manage a somewhat higher biological load than a standard sponge filter, though overstocking need to constantly be prevented.Education Requirements: Many fish (like tetras, barbs, and corydoras) suffer from severe tension if kept alone. They should be kept in groups of 6 or more, which needs a larger minimum tank size (typically 20 gallons or more for an appropriate school).Do Not Forget the Weight! (A Critical Safety Calculation)Many beginners ignore the large physics of owning an Calculate Aquarium Capacity. Water is incredibly heavy. When planning where to place a tank, determining weight is just as important as computing volume.Water weight: Approximately 8.34 pounds per gallon (1 kg per liter).Glass/Acrylic weight: Varies, however adds 10% to 20% to the overall dry weight.Substrate and Decor: Wet gravel, rocks, and driftwood can include dozens or even hundreds of pounds.Quick Weight Estimation TableTank VolumeTotal Estimated Weight (Water + Glass + Substrate)10 Gallons~ 110 pounds (50 kg)20 Gallons~ 225 pounds (102 kg)40 Gallons~ 450 lbs (204 kg)55 Gallons~ 625 pounds (283 kg)75 Gallons~ 850 lbs (385 kg)125 Gallons~ 1,400+ lbs (635+ kg)Pro Tip for Placement: Standard home floor covering can normally support tanks up to 30 or 40 gallons without problem. Nevertheless, tanks 55 gallons and larger need careful placement perpendicular to flooring joists, or using structural reinforcement, to prevent structural sagging or catastrophic flooring failure.Tips for Choosing the Right Tank SizeTo guarantee a smooth entry into the fishkeeping hobby, keep the following best practices in mind:Go as large as your spending plan and space allow: Ironically, larger tanks are significantly much easier to maintain stable specifications in than little nano tanks. Measure the precise furnishings footprint: Never put a tank on a stand that is smaller than the aquarium base. Every single corner and edge of the tank bottom should be completely supported, or the glass will break under pressure.Account for equipment area: Remember that filters, heating units, protein skimmers (for saltwater), and tubing take up interior space and require clearance behind the tank.A fish tank size calculator is a lot more than an easy math tool-- it is the foundation of a healthy marine environment.
